11 Ways to Improve Your Walk in 2011

1. The very first step is prayer. Prayer is always the best way to improve your spiritual walk, because it brings you closer to your God. Prayer will change people, change situations, and prayer will bring answers to our problems. Prayer is also much more than just talking….sometimes you gotta be quiet…and listen!!

2.Get INVOLVED in church – Sometimes Christians go to church like it’s a job or a checklist – We Clock in, Clock out….and then go home. Paul talks about how we are parts of Christ’s body, so we are asked to perform a task within it. Help clean up your church, get on the usher board, go clean a toilet seat….Find out where your GIFTS can best serve your church….so if you are good at cleaning toilet seats…ain’t nobody hatin’ !!

3. Volunteer!! – Whether it’s volunteering in church, nursing homes, soup kitchen, local schools, or cleaning the streets of Southeast Denton….give someone one of the most precious gifts you have…..YOUR TIME! There is nothing more rewarding than serving others. By doing so, you show others Jesus’ own heart and represent God’s love. If you don’t know where to start, ask your church Pastor!

4. Forgive Someone!!- Mannn….one of the hardest things to do as a Christian is to forgive someone who wronged you, hurt you, broke your heart, spit in your face, kicked your kneecap, accuses you of drinking their kool-aid that wasn’t that sweet anyway, pulled your weave out…ok ok... you get the picture….but seriously…often times we want to hurt someone who hurt us….when it fact it actually HURTS US!! Christ wants us to unclench our fists and forgive……not for their benefit….but for OURS!

5. Spend more time with family – I believe that God enjoys when we enjoy his GIFTS. One of the best gifts God can give us is FAMILY. Spend time with your little brother, Have those girl talks with your little sister, call up your parents just to let them know that you love them. There is NOTHING like QUALITY TIME with your family…not just on HOLIDAYS…but just because. (One thing I regret is not WANTING to spend time with my little sister, because she was so much younger than me, but now I wish I would have)

6. Live your life in a manner that is pleasing to God. When thinking about doing or saying something that you feel deep inside is wrong, ask yourself "would I do this if my God were standing right here?" Acknowledge that God is always with you. The closer we get to God the more our attitudes and thoughts that are wrong will disappear from our lives.

7. Find a community of Believers that you will be able to trust. Spending time with people who have the same morals, values, beliefs, and goals as you do is very beneficial for your walk. Find people you can chop it up with, dig in the word, and fellowship with without having to jeopardize your walk!

8. Listen to Christian Music- What you listen to is very important in your walk. Nothing touches our soul more than music does, which explains why music has been a vital part of the faith from the beginning. Whether it’s Contemporary Gospel, Gospel, Christian Hip Hop, Christian Rock, or even Bach, get it on your IPODs mannn!!

9. Think on those things that are good, pure and acceptable to God. If we keep only good thoughts in our mind we will do good things. When we keep pure thoughts in our mind we will not do the things that make us feel guilty. Thoughts that are acceptable to God will draw us closer to him. The closer we get to God, the more we become like him.

10. Find someone you can pray with. Having a prayer partner and encouraging you in your walk with God is very important. Walking this out alone can be very difficult. Having someone praying for you and with you is such a blessing. Having positive peer pressure, encouragement, and someone to help you make wise, Godly decisions is the way to go! A way to ease into praying with someone is reading the Bible out loud to one another. This can develop relationship intimacy to the point where both parties feel the comfort level to talk with God together.

11.Make time- We’ll never “have” time for Reading the word or even praying. We must MAKE time. God makes time for us, so it’s only just that we make time for him. Spend a few minutes each day digging in God’s word. It can make a huge difference between punching a co-worker in their face or not letting them effect your day and smiling! There are millions of different types of devotions online that you can read for a few minutes…..don’t let ”NOT having time for God” mess up your blessings!!
